What is Bold Roast Coffee and What Makes It Unique?

Bold Roast Coffee is a coffee preparation method that involves dark roasting the beans. The roasting process enhances the coffee’s rich flavors and results in a full-bodied beverage with a robust aroma.

According to the Specialty Coffee Association, bold roast coffee is characterized by its deep, intense flavors and lower acidity compared to lighter roasts. This type of coffee often has a smoky, bitter undertone that appeals to many coffee drinkers.

Bold roast coffee typically features beans roasted for a longer duration. This results in larger oil droplets on the surface, contributing to its bold flavor profile. The longer roasting times can also reduce caffeine content slightly, making it unique among other roast levels.

How Does Bold Roast Coffee Compare to Other Roast Levels?

Bold roast coffee, also known as dark roast, has distinct characteristics compared to other roast levels such as light and medium roasts. Below is a comparison of these roast levels based on flavor profile, acidity, caffeine content, and aroma:

Roast LevelFlavor ProfileAcidityCaffeine ContentAromaColorBody
Bold RoastRich, smoky, and sometimes bittersweetLowLower than light roastStrong and intenseDark brown to blackFull
Medium RoastBalanced, with a mix of sweetness and acidityMediumModerateFruity and floralMedium brownMedium
Light RoastBright, fruity, and floral notesHighHigher than dark roastDelicate and mildLight brownLight

These differences highlight how bold roast coffee offers a stronger flavor and lower acidity compared to its lighter counterparts.

How Do Bean Origins and Types Impact Bold Roast Coffee Flavor?

Bean origins and types significantly impact the flavor of bold roast coffee by influencing its acidity, sweetness, and overall profile. The complexity of these relationships is shaped by factors such as geographical location, processing methods, and the inherent characteristics of different beans.

  1. Geographical location: Coffee beans grow in specific regions known as the “coffee belt.” Each region imparts unique flavor profiles. For example:
    – Colombian beans typically offer a balanced sweetness and mild acidity.
    – Ethiopian beans are often floral and fruity, bringing brightness to the cup.
    – Brazilian beans, on the other hand, are known for their chocolatey and nutty undertones.

  2. Bean variety: Different coffee varieties, like Arabica and Robusta, vary in taste.
    – Arabica beans usually have a sweeter and more complex flavor, making them a preferred choice for high-end coffees.
    – Robusta beans possess a stronger, more bitter flavor and higher caffeine content, which can enhance the boldness of a roast.

  3. Processing methods: The way coffee beans are processed after harvesting can affect their final flavor.
    – Washed processing tends to produce cleaner flavors with bright acidity.
    – Natural processing, wherein beans dry with the cherry intact, often results in sweeter, fruitier flavors.

  4. Roasting profile: The roasting process itself also plays a crucial role in flavor.
    – A bold roast typically involves higher temperatures and longer roasting times, which caramelizes sugars in the beans and develops deeper flavors.
    – The roasting method influences the degree of acidity and body in the finished coffee.

By understanding these elements, coffee enthusiasts can appreciate how bean origins and types enhance the flavor of bold roast coffee.

What Brewing Methods Are Most Effective for Bold Roast Coffee?

The most effective brewing methods for bold roast coffee include French press, espresso, Aeropress, and pour-over.

  1. French Press
  2. Espresso
  3. Aeropress
  4. Pour-Over

The choice of brewing method can significantly affect the flavor and strength of bold roast coffee, which is why examining each method in detail is essential.

  1. French Press: The French press method involves steeping coarse coffee grounds in hot water. This immersion brewing technique allows for maximum extraction of flavor compounds from the coffee.   2. Espresso: Espresso is a brewing method that forces hot water through finely-ground coffee under pressure. This method creates a concentrated shot of coffee with strong flavors and a thick crema on top.
